denkapparat Operations GmbH decreased its stake in shares of The Allstate Corporation (NYSE:ALL – Free Report) by 8.2% in the second qu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The fund owned 2,852 shares of the insurance provider’s stock after selling 254 shares during the period. denkapparat Operations GmbH’s holdings in Allstate were worth $574,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Allstate Stock Performance
Shares of NYSE:ALL opened at $207.28 on Wednesday. The company has a current ratio of 0.43, a quick ratio of 0.43 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.37. The Allstate Corporation has a 12 month low of $176.00 and a 12 month high of $215.70. The company has a market capitalization of $54.24 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 9.75, a PEG ratio of 0.69 and a beta of 0.35. The firm’s 50-day moving average is $201.95 and its 200 day moving average is $201.40.

Allstate Company Profile
The Allstate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, provides property and casualty, and other insurance products in the United States and Canada. It operates in five segments: Allstate Protection; Protection Services; Allstate Health and Benefits; Run-off Property-Liability; and Corporate and Other segments.
